Eightfold's feed mixes a small number of product launches into a steady stream of vertical marketing. The product signal in this window is 360 Interview, which folds the several rounds a role normally requires into one adaptive agent-led conversation, built on Eightfold Talent Intelligence. Around it sits Candidate Agent for pre-application conversations and an AI Interviewer offered through an Oracle partnership. Everything else is positioning content aimed at defense, public safety, education and health buyers.
The company is moving up the hiring funnel from matching into the interview itself. Candidate Agent handles the conversation before an application; 360 Interview handles the rounds after it; the human decision is explicitly held back as the final step. The vertical content shows where this is being sold — regulated and high-volume employers where hiring speed collides with compliance — and the argument against one-way recorded video marks the format Eightfold is trying to displace.
Expect the agent line to keep filling in the stages between first contact and offer, and further compliance-oriented packaging for public sector and healthcare buyers. What these entries do not show is how 360 Interview is priced or how its outputs are audited, which is the question regulated buyers will ask first.
Workyard is a construction workforce management platform that has deployed an AI Time Assistant for correcting timecards via natural language — now available to both admins and managers — and expanded integrations to Acumatica, Sage 100 Contractor, and QuickBooks Online (including time off). Smart Forms gained geofence and task triggers that fire automatically as crew members arrive on site. The Shortcuts feature lets foremen clock entire crews with one tap.
The platform is converging on eliminating manual data entry for field operations: the AI Time Assistant handles timecard cleanup, geofence-triggered forms handle compliance, Shortcuts handles crew clock-in, and integration exports handle payroll data transfer. Each new integration (Acumatica, Sage 100, QuickBooks) adds a payroll system that field hours can flow into without re-keying.
The Time Assistant will likely gain predictive capabilities — flagging anomalous time entries before payroll runs, not just correcting them after the fact. Expect more ERP integrations targeting mid-market construction companies.
